thanks for the replies - hope you don't mind we asking a quicj question- I have just been thinking about long term and short term goals. I want to give myself a date to aim for to reach my goal weight - I have 35 pounds to lose - What do you think is a realistic average weekly weight loss on lipotrim?
 
Hi hun! Welcome to this crazy diet! Lipotrim reckon that on average you lose a stone a month, so 3-4lbs a week in that case. More often that not you do get a loss like that, sometimes even more! You should be able to lose 35lbs in about 8 to 10 weeks. The chances are it will be less if you give the diet 100%! Everyone is different but if theres any tips to give, its water! If you can keep up a high amount of water intake your losses will more than likely be good and steady :) hope that helps!xx
